Field order is size, port, drain, type, bracket, gauge, shape, scale, grade, thread, reflux — a blank position takes the default. Example: GFR300-08 is a 300 body, PT1/4", differential drain, standard type, bracket included, gauge fitted, 40 µm, PT thread, no reflux valve.
A larger body carries a larger port and holds set pressure better as flow rises. AirTAC publishes flow only as curves, so size the body from your peak demand with headroom. The GFR600 uses an aluminium-alloy bowl; the 200, 300 and 400 bodies use PC.
